Visual Studio from 2005 to 2010 with a raise

After about a month, I spent almost a whole week trying to figure out how to build boost libraries for vs2005, and today I updated vs2010.

Do I need to remove boost for vs 2005 (I removed vs2005) and go through the build process in 2010, or will it work magically and can I go for a nap?

You need to rebuild Boost for the new version of Visual C ++.

I do not believe that someone has released a binary distribution for Visual C ++ 2010. The BoostPro site will be the best place to get a binary distribution, and they do not have them yet.
